Hi George and Dylan,

I posted one more update last night (0.4.8-pre3.xpi) on the Google
Code page, which now uses Firefox 3.5's new asynchronous database API
to make things a bit zippier.

The performance improvements of this release over pre2 are very subtle
and will only appear if you are running FF 3.5, not FF 3.0. Also if
you have "Science Mode" (logging note accesses for our user study)
turned on it will probably seem much faster, as Science Mode logs
quite a bit of data.

I'm currently working on a new new version which will do all
synchronizations in a background thread. Unfortunately it's a bit
hairy because of the limitations of Firefox's Worker Threads.

I super appreciate your help testiing List-It's performance. I'm the
only one working on the problem at the moment, and it's a bit hard to
reproduce it on my machine.
